Nigeria on Tuesday won two more medals at the ongoing Africa Senior Weightlifting Championship in Egypt as Edidiong Umoafia claimed two silver medals
Competing in the 73kg men’s category, the 2022 Commonwealth Bronze medalist claimed two two in snatch and and total
He lifted 144kg in snatch and 170kg in clean and jerk with a total of 314.
The two silver medals have taken Nigeria’s medal haul at the championship to 8. Recall that Rafiatu Lawal and Adijat Olarinoye both won three gold and three silver medals respectively on Tuesday.
Nigeria’s participation at the championship will be rounded off on Wednesday when Joy Eze Ogbonne will compete in the 71kg women’s category by 11am Nigeria time.
The Africa Senior Weightlifting Championship also serves as Paris 2024 Olympics qualifier.
Nigeria weightlifters will participate in the final qualifying campaign later in March from 31 to 11 April 2024 in Phuket, Thailand
